LCD to USB
The goal of LCD2USB is to connect HD44780 based text LCD displays to various PCs via USB.
It is therefore based on the Atmel AVR Mega8 CPU and does not require any difficult to obtain parts like separate USB controllers and the like. The total cost (without display and pcb) are about 10 to 20 USD. LCD2USB currently comes with a simple demo application that works under Linux, MacOS X and Windows.
LCD2USB is currently supported by lcd4linux (LCD2USB support is built-in), LCD Smartie (requires a seperate driver), and LCDProc (LCD2USB support is currently in the nightly builds).
